What is good cause and employment in Texas?
Under Texas law, good cause is the employee's failure to perform the duties that a person of ordinary prudence in the industry would perform under similar circumstances. However, because this definition is vague, parties should specifically state what constitutes good cause in their employment agreement.

What is the good cause in Texas?
The purpose of good cause is to allow people to access benefits safely. Good cause provides an exemption from cooperating with the OAG's child support and medical support requirements.
